What is Affiliate marketing ?
Affiliate marketing is a type of performance-based marketing in which a business rewards one or more affiliates for each visitor or customer brought about by the affiliate’s own marketing efforts. In affiliate marketing, an affiliate is given a unique link or code to promote a product or service, and earns a commission for each sale made as a result of their promotion. The business or merchant provides the affiliate with the necessary tools, such as banners and text links, to promote their products or services, and the affiliate earns a commission for each sale made through their unique link or code. Affiliate marketing can be done on a large scale through affiliate networks, or on a smaller scale through individual relationships with merchants or businesses.
23 Affiliate Marketing Tips to Massively Boost Sales
-
Choose the right affiliate products or services to promote. Make sure they align with your niche and audience, and that they have a good reputation.
-
Use a variety of affiliate marketing techniques, such as product reviews, banners, text links, and email marketing.
-
Create a dedicated landing page for each affiliate product or service you promote.
-
Use social proof, such as customer testimonials, to build trust with your audience.
-
Be transparent about your affiliate relationships. Let your audience know when you are promoting a product or service as an affiliate.
-
Use a call-to-action to encourage your audience to take action, such as “click here to buy now”.
-
Use a sense of urgency to encourage a quick decision, such as “limited time offer” or “while supplies last”.
-
Use a sense of scarcity to encourage a quick decision, such as “only a few left in stock”.
-
Use bonuses or incentives to encourage a purchase, such as a free gift or a discount code.
-
Use a sense of exclusivity to make your audience feel special, such as “exclusive offer for our subscribers only”.
-
Use retargeting to reach people who have visited your website or shown an interest in your affiliate products or services.
-
Use a loyalty program or rewards system to encourage repeat purchases.
-
Use email marketing to promote affiliate products or services to your audience.
-
Use content marketing to provide valuable information and build trust with your audience.
-
Use video marketing to demonstrate the benefits of the affiliate products or services you are promoting.
-
Use Instagram, Facebook, Twitter and other social media platforms to promote your affiliate products or services.
-
Use influencer marketing to reach a wider audience and build trust with potential customers.
-
Optimize your website for SEO to increase your visibility and reach a larger audience.
-
Use A/B testing to optimize your affiliate marketing strategies and campaigns.
-
Track your affiliate marketing efforts using analytics tools, such as Google Analytics.
-
Collaborate with other bloggers or website owners to reach a larger audience and increase sales.
-
Use affiliate marketing networks such as Amazon Associates or ShareASale to find new affiliate products or services to promote.
-
Continuously evaluate and improve your affiliate marketing strategies by keeping an eye on industry trends and testing new tactics.
